Community works
 — 26 case studies showing Community Operational Research in action
Author(s)Charles Ritchie, Ann Taket, Jim Bryant
PublisherPAVIC Publications, Birmingham, 1994
Pages245 pp (Community Operational Research Unit Publications, Number 1)
SourceOperational Research Society, Seymour House, 12 Edward Street, Birmingham B1 2RX.
KeywordsServices ; Neighbourhoods, communities etc ; Voluntary agencies ; Projects ; Evaluation ; Operations research ; Case studies.
AnnotationThe six themes covered in this book represent tasks or problems that voluntary organisations and community groups are often faced with. These are: helping groups and organisations to run smoothly; getting the information needed and making sense of it; financial and business planning; planning a campaign; and working with other groups and organisations.
